Koetzle, Fotografen A-Z 29. - Texte in Englisch, Deutsch und Französisch. - "Peter Beard kam 1938 in New York zur Welt, als Sohn einer reichen Familie. Er studierte Kunstgeschichte und arbeitete als Modefotograf; "die Modewelt" war ihm allerdings "zu affektiert", wie er dem SPIEGEL mal sagte. Und doch wurde er Teil des Jetsets, damals, als man noch Jetset sagte. Tanzte im Studio 54, begleitete die Rolling Stones auf Tour, traf sich mit Leuten, die nunmehr in Geschichtsbüchern stehen: Jackie Onassis, Truman Capote, Andy Warhol. Das ist der eine Strang. Der andere Strang führte ihn früh weg aus New York. Als 17-Jähriger reiste er zum ersten Mal nach Südafrika. Er war inspiriert von "Out of Africa", einem Roman der dänischen Schriftstellerin Karen Blixen. Im kenianischen Tsavo-Nationalpark fing er mit seiner Kamera heimlich das Massensterben der Elefanten ein. "The End of the Game", der Band mit den toten Elefanten, machte Beard berühmt. Anfang der Sechzigerjahre entschied er sich, in Kenia zu bleiben. Erst in den Achtzigern zog er zurück nach New York. Die Stränge wurden ein Knäuel" (J. Skrobala in Spiegel Online 25. 05. 2020). - Sehr gutes Exemplar. Sprache: englisch.

"Peter Beard (1938 - 2020) was an American photographer best known for his documentary images of Africa arranged in unique photo collages that combine painting, drawing, and text. Part documentarian, part activist, Beard's work captured the plight of a continent succumbing to industrialization. "The wilderness is gone," the artist had said, "and with it much more than we can appreciate or predict. We'll suffer for it." Born in New York, NY the artist and diarist was educated at Yale University, studying art history with the famed abstract painter Josef Albers. After moving to Africa in the 1960s, Beard began to catalog the demise of elephants and rhinoceroses in Kenya's Tsavo National Park. . Over the course of his career he collaborated with Andy Warhol, Richard Lindner, Francis Bacon, and others." (from Artnet). Near Fine / Very Good Plus (slipcase).
